Chairwoman of European Data Protection Board criticizes blackout of EU visitors by some US media outlets: “Everyone has had plenty of time to prepare” — LONDON — American news outlets including The Chicago Tribune, The Los Angeles Times and The Arizona Daily Star abruptly blocked access …

News sites for Lee Enterprises and Tronc properties, like the LA Times and the Chicago Tribune, restrict access to users in the EU as GDPR goes into effect — A number of high-profile US news websites are temporarily unavailable in Europe after new European Union rules on data protection came into effect.

Financial Times and New York Media suspend paid media spending on Facebook due to concerns that news articles could be labeled as issue ads under new policy — Facebook's new ad-labeling policy has come under fire from publishers who are concerned that their news articles will be treated …

Facebook rolls out “Paid for by” disclosure labels on Facebook and Instagram for political ads in US, including issues ads that deal with 20 specific subjects — As we announced last month, we're making big changes to the way ads with political content work on Facebook to help prevent abuse, especially during elections.

Facebook launches archive of political ads, containing ads for political candidates and issue ads starting in May 2018; ads kept in archive for seven years

San Antonio Express-News lays off 14 newsroom employees as Hearst consolidates; two employees also laid off in Austin bureau of Hearst-owned Houston Chronicle — The San Antonio Express-News laid off 14 newsroom employees Wednesday and Thursday as parent company Hearst Corp. coordinates …

Time Inc UK to rebrand as TI Media following its sale in February; company closed InStyle UK this week, will stop publishing women's magazine Look on May 29 — Time Inc UK will change its name to TI Media next month to mark the publisher's “next chapter” after it was bought by a private equity firm.


Viacom's BET Networks announces that Debra Lee is stepping down as chairman and CEO on May 28 — Debra Lee is stepping down from her position as chairman and CEO of BET Networks effective May 28, the company announced Thursday. — Lee began her career with the company as its first vice president and general counsel in 1986.
